仓库库存管理系统设计与实现

版权申诉
0 下载量 123 浏览量 更新于2024-07-01 收藏 610KB DOCX 举报
"该文档是关于数据库课程设计的仓库库存管理系统方案,主要涵盖了系统开发背景、意义、开发运行环境、需求与功能分析、数据库设计、应用程序设计、系统关键技术实现、系统测试以及总结等内容。该系统旨在解决人工管理商场库存带来的问题,通过数字化管理提高效率并降低运营成本。" 在《数据库设计》的课程设计报告中,设计的题目是“仓库库存管理系统设计与实现”。系统由信息工程学院13计本2班的学生飞完成,目的是在当前社会经济快速发展和行业竞争激烈的背景下,通过自动化管理来提升商场的库存管理水平和运作效率,降低经营成本。 系统开发背景和意义: - 随着商品种类的增多,单纯依赖人工管理商场库存会导致人力物力的浪费和错误,如账目不符、商品数量差异等,影响运营效率和员工士气。 - 开发商场库存管理系统能有效减少这些问题,实现数字化、科学化、信息化管理,优化资源利用。 开发运行环境未给出具体信息,但通常涉及操作系统、数据库管理系统、开发工具等。 需求与功能分析: - 基本信息管理包括入库管理,确保商品的准确入库。 - 权限管理功能确保不同用户有不同的操作权限,保障数据安全。 - 数据流程图和数据字典描绘了系统数据的流动和定义,为后续设计提供依据。 数据库设计部分: - 系统实体与属性的识别,用于确定数据库中的表和字段。 - 实体间联系的分析,帮助构建ER模型,理解数据之间的关联。 - ER模型转化为关系表,定义主键和外键,确保数据完整性。 - 规范化设计思想体现在各个基本表的关系描述,遵循数据库设计的规范化原则。 - SQL脚本的提供,用于创建数据库和表。 应用程序设计: - 包括数据库表的设计,与数据库结构相对应。 系统关键技术实现: - 存储过程用于封装复杂的业务逻辑,提高数据处理效率。 - 触发器自动执行特定操作,如在数据更新时进行相关检查或更新其他表。 - 视图简化数据查询,提供定制化的数据视图。 系统测试: - 插入、增加、修改、删除和查询操作的测试,确保系统的功能完备性和稳定性。 总结: 报告最后对整个设计过程进行了回顾,强调了系统的实用性和对未来商场管理的潜在价值。 这个仓库库存管理系统方案详尽地阐述了从需求分析到系统实现的全过程,为类似项目的开发提供了参考模板。
2023-06-10 上传